Transaction 33fc24fd63b1765fb649fd64172f913d8093e53069bde61046e5c1212e51a178
1 Input
2 Outputs
- 33fc24fd63b1765fb649fd64172f913d8093e53069bde61046e5c1212e51a178:0
- 33fc24fd63b1765fb649fd64172f913d8093e53069bde61046e5c1212e51a178:1
value 14599425
address 3C8fLDfcH7ePL2Y1nTsxY7Pf8mmbpYozHL
value 721902578
address 15FKuPPqMdsFBXeSfT58UyuRjssxummkyo